Sitting right across her, Rhys was in awe of Adrianna. She could so easily repair or remove memories of a person that it was incredible. A witch as powerful as her was a rarity. If she wanted, she could have joined dark forces and take over the world, if she wanted she could rule various realms and no one would be able to even rebel. He marveled at the fact that she was not lured by the dark forces or was it that she wasn't aware what dark forces were like or what was it to be on the dark side. All she was interested in was saving her Kingdom from evil forces. Perhaps, this was necessary for her to consolidate her position as the Queen of her kingdom.
"What should I do next?" he asked with a faint smile.
"Go back to the Serpent Kingdom. I am sure that Ziu would come back to you and it is possible that he would slither in your mind to find out about us. However, as he has already interrogated you, he would be wasting time doing that. Also, since I have repaired your memories, he will know exactly what happened. So when he is there, try and avoid him as much as possible," she replied leaning in forward.
"He might try to send in another of my brothers to attack the Werewolf Realm."
"We have to take precautions, so you needn't worry but keep us posted."
"I will," he replied. "But how are we going to communicate?"
"On the south side where we had met Vikra's army, the terrain is barren and there is no soul. The lake in the center of the forest extends a few miles away from that land towards the Werewolf Realm. I will be regularly sending my messengers there and you will give them updates."

Rhys nodded. "I would like to leave now." He appeared tired.
"Sure," said Adrianna and called Haldir to create a portal for him.
Once Rhys left, she smiled.
When the portal closed behind Rhys, Haldir asked with his usual stone cold expression, "Did you tell him that you would send messengers to the south?"
Adrianna's gaze shifted to Haldir and she stared in his eyes. That instant she knew that Haldir was a reservoir of powers she couldn't even imagine. How did he know of her plans?
"Yes, just a small caution…" she replied acknowledging his powers. He was going to be extremely useful in future.

Ziu was fretting over the fact that his plan was futile. He was also afraid that if Adrianna had kidnapped Rhys, there was a chance that she had entered his cell. But she wasn't showing any signs of knowing things about him. So either the whole thing worked out very wrong or if she knew what was going on, Adrianna was playing it cool and dangerous.
He was also battling with the dilemma that if Adrianna knew about his plans, she would have imprisoned him soon – not that he was an easy person to be prisoned, but nonetheless. Or was it that she was laying a trap for him?
For the next week he attended the noble court and watched Adrianna from far as she executed the day-to-day affairs wearing that crown. He didn't find anything that would make him feel that she doubted him. Slowly over a period of month, he stopped suspecting.

The Crown had talked to Adrianna and thanked her for saving the kingdom from Vikra's attack.
"You should have killed him," he said.
"I tried but his energy was too dark. The last shred of soul was just too strong for me to send it to hell. The only option I had was to shackle that soul in a place that remains deserted forever." Adrianna looked helpless. Her powers were limited.

The Crown didn't reply. He walked with her in the garden he had created inside her cell alongside. Suddenly he stopped and said, "Congratulations! When is the baby due?"
"Seven months." Adrianna flushed slightly.
"The child is too precious. Even though the Wizard Kingdom chooses their ruler, there is no doubt that your child would be chosen and I would be proud to sit on his head. But you have to be very careful. You have kept your pregnancy a secret, which is good but I want you to monitor all those who know that you are pregnant, even Dmitri's parents."
"I don't think Cora or Pierre would leak the information." Adrianna was amused at his suggestion.
"As a ruler, the only person you can trust is Dmitri because he has marked you. Had it been a wizard who would have married you, I would have doubted him too."
Shocked, Adrianna chose not to answer him. There was nothing he didn't know about her…

Fleur had gone to the Werewolf Realm and their marriage was announced within a week's time. Everyone except Dmitri was invited.
During the ceremony, Liam missed his friend's presence and also knew that he was watching it all from somewhere. Adrianna would have ensured it.
When the ceremony was over, Adrianna whispered to her side, "Sorry…"
"It's fine Adri. There is a price to what I did but it was necessary. I couldn't let my friend suffer…" Dmitri communicated mentally. Adrianna had cast invisibility spell on him and he was present throughout the ceremony. How could he miss Liam's wedding? His friend and one of the general's of his army who had been with him through thick and thin.
"I love you…"
"Hmm… me too…"
Suddenly they heard a chuckle. "You know I can hear you, you bastard."
The royal couple laughed. "That means even Fleur can hear us?" asked Adrianna.
"No. Only after the blood exchange ceremony…" he replied. "Thank you Dmitri…"
"I would have loved to say it was a pleasure…"
"In time, my friend, in time…"
